From Classmates to Soulmates: Academic Connections
Many UWM love stories begin in the classroom, library, or lab. Sharing late-night study sessions, collaborating on projects, and engaging in lively academic discussions can forge unexpected bonds. The shared experience of tackling challenging coursework, celebrating successes, and supporting each other through academic hurdles often strengthens friendships and blossoms into something deeper.
